Pasquale Cappuccio

Pasquale Cappuccio, a longtime resident of Malden, passed away on Friday, Oct 3rd, at Spaulding Hospital in Cambridge at the age of 80. Pasquale was born and raised in Italy. He is one of 5 children of Ralph and Josephine (Barletta) Cappuccio. In May of 1961, he married his sweetheart, Giuseppina Cappuccio, in Avellino, Italy. They soon moved to America and settled down in the Malden area where they raised their children. The two shared over 50 years together until Giuseppina's passing in 2012. Pasquale was an avid gardener, and in years past would make his own wine. He especially enjoyed spending time with family, especially his grandchildren.

He is survived by his children, Michael Cappuccio and his wife Lesley of Saugus, Carmine Cappuccio and his wife Shannon of NC, Susanna Ross and her husband Tim of Winthrop, his daughter in law Laurie Cappuccio of N. Reading, his grandchildren, Joseph, Carley, Olivia, Nicole, Lauryn, Tia, CJ, Jake and Alexandra, his brother, Peter Cappuccio of Italy, and his sisters, Milena Damiano of NY, Rosina Castellano of Argentina, and Immacolata Caruso of Argentina.

Pasquale was preceded in death by his wife Giuseppina, and his son, Ralph Cappuccio.

Funeral services will be held from the Weir MacCuish Golden Rule Funeral Home, 144 Salem St, Malden on Thursday, Oct 9th, at 9AM followed by a Mass of Christian Burial in Sacred Hearts Church, Malden, at 10 AM. Entombment to follow in Holy Cross Cemetery, Malden.

Visitation will be held at the funeral home on Wednesday, Oct 8th, from 4 - 8 PM.
